DBA Data[Home] [Help]

APPS.PA_BUDGET_PUB dependencies on PA_CURRENCY

Line 15853: l_calculated_raw_cost := pa_currency.round_trans_currency_amt1(l_calculated_raw_cost,l_txn_currency_code_tbl(i));

15849: if l_fin_plan_type_id is not null then
15850: IF l_version_type in ('ALL','COST') Then
15851: If l_rate_based_flag_tbl(i) = 'N' Then
15852: If NVL(l_calculated_raw_cost,0) <> NVL(l_txn_raw_cost_tbl(i),0) Then
15853: l_calculated_raw_cost := pa_currency.round_trans_currency_amt1(l_calculated_raw_cost,l_txn_currency_code_tbl(i));
15854: l_quantity_tbl(i) := l_calculated_raw_cost;
15855: l_display_quantity_tbl(i) := null; --IPM Arch Enhancements Bug 4865563
15856: l_rw_cost_rate_override_tbl(i) := 1;
15857: /* change in raw cost changes the burden cost rate */

Line 15871: l_calculated_raw_cost := pa_currency.round_trans_currency_amt1(l_calculated_raw_cost,l_txn_currency_code_tbl(i));

15867: End If;
15868: End If;
15869: Else
15870: If NVL(l_calculated_raw_cost,0) <> NVL(l_txn_raw_cost_tbl(i),0) Then
15871: l_calculated_raw_cost := pa_currency.round_trans_currency_amt1(l_calculated_raw_cost,l_txn_currency_code_tbl(i));
15872: If nvl(l_quantity_tbl(i),0) <> 0 Then
15873: --Bug 5006031 Issue 8
15874: If l_calculated_raw_cost = 0 OR l_calculated_raw_cost IS NULL then
15875: l_rw_cost_rate_override_tbl(i) := 0;

Line 15992: l_calculated_burdened_cost := pa_currency.round_trans_currency_amt1(l_calculated_burdened_cost,l_txn_currency_code_tbl(i));

15988: /* re derive the burden cost rate override after calling the client extn Do it only for finplan model*/
15989: if l_fin_plan_type_id is not null then
15990: IF l_version_type in ('ALL','COST') Then
15991: If NVl(l_calculated_burdened_cost,0) <> NVl(l_txn_burdened_cost_tbl(i),0) Then
15992: l_calculated_burdened_cost := pa_currency.round_trans_currency_amt1(l_calculated_burdened_cost,l_txn_currency_code_tbl(i));
15993: If nvl(l_quantity_tbl(i),0) <> 0 Then
15994: --Bug 5006031 Issue 8
15995: If l_rate_based_flag_tbl(i) = 'Y' Then
15996: If l_calculated_burdened_cost = 0 OR l_calculated_burdened_cost IS NULL then

Line 16110: l_calculated_revenue := pa_currency.round_trans_currency_amt1(l_calculated_revenue, l_txn_currency_code_tbl(i));

16106: if l_fin_plan_type_id is not null then
16107: If l_version_type in ('ALL','REVENUE') Then
16108: If l_rate_based_flag_tbl(i) = 'N' Then
16109: If NVL(l_calculated_revenue,0) <> NVL(l_txn_revenue_tbl(i),0) Then
16110: l_calculated_revenue := pa_currency.round_trans_currency_amt1(l_calculated_revenue, l_txn_currency_code_tbl(i));
16111: If l_version_type = 'REVENUE' Then
16112: l_quantity_tbl(i) := l_calculated_revenue;
16113: l_display_quantity_tbl(i) := null; --IPM Arch Enhancements Bug 4865563
16114: l_bill_rate_override_tbl(i) := 1;

Line 16123: l_calculated_revenue := pa_currency.round_trans_currency_amt1(l_calculated_revenue,l_txn_currency_code_tbl(i));

16119: End If;
16120: End If;
16121: Else
16122: If NVL(l_calculated_revenue,0) <> NVL(l_txn_revenue_tbl(i),0) Then
16123: l_calculated_revenue := pa_currency.round_trans_currency_amt1(l_calculated_revenue,l_txn_currency_code_tbl(i));
16124: If nvl(l_quantity_tbl(i),0) <> 0 Then
16125: --Bug 5006031 Issue 8
16126: If l_calculated_revenue = 0 OR l_calculated_revenue IS NULL then
16127: l_bill_rate_override_tbl(i) := 0;